Recognizing the role of Dr. Satpathy towards spreading core values of peace, respect and compassion towards all, inherent in Indian Culture and Philosophy, Dr. Satpathy was invited by the US House of Representatives through the House Chaplain, to open the House of Representatives session, on June 24, 2015, as Guest Chaplain with a prayer. This is a unique honour, bestowed upon an Indian Citizen in it’s 228 years of history. In his historic address, Dr. Satpathy highlighted the values of mutual love, sacrifice and humanism as enshrined in Shrimad Bhagvad Gita and propounded by Saints of India
O, Lord, by Your will, we are born in different nations, speak different languages, and follow different religions and cultures; yet we are all Your children and ever grateful for Your love and protection.
Evoke in us pious thoughts and feelings to shun all hatred and violence and become worthy of Your services. Bless our future generations to imbibe this spirit of love, sacrifice, and cooperation
Guide us in following saints like Shirdi Sai Baba, who proclaimed in Hindi "sabka malik ek," meaning "God is the master of all." Inspire us, as Your trustees, to nourish and protect the world around us to sustain all life.
Guide us along the ethical and holistic path of self-control, purity of purpose, and dedication enshrined in the Shrimad Bhagavad Gita.
O, Lord, bless this august assembly and this Nation in performing its national and global responsibilities towards furthering the cause of humanity.

Satpathy is the Patron of ‘Swabhiman’, a society in Bhubaneswar, Odisha, which aims at the noble cause of working towards establishing self-determination, equal opportunities and self-respect of the disabled people. ‘Swabhiman’ believes that a healthy society must be an inclusive society and aims at underling the fact that persons with disability are also productive element and equal partners in the society.
The Jeevan Deep Leper Colony is situated at R.K. Puram, New Delhi. Under the patronage, inspiration and supervision of Dr. C. B. Satpathy, the temple cum community hall of the colony was renovated and a temple of Shri Shirdi Sai Baba was got constructed and inaugurated by him on 15th June, 1995. In the premises of the temple, people feed the lepers, distribute clothes and conduct other social activities. Under the patronage of Dr. C. B. Satpathy, food, clothing, medical aid etc. are provided to the lepers. During the last two decades he has been associated with many such colonies inhabited by the leprosy affected in Modi Nagar and Ghaziabad.

Dr. Satpathy has popularized different forms of Indian music, dance, art, etc. Besides, he promotes such Indian dance forms, which are on the verge of extinction like Goti Pua of Odisha. He has been encouraging the differently abled persons to dance and express their inner joy and thereby finding a meaning to their life. Following are some of the notable artists / art groups that had been felicitated by Dr. Satpathy. Dr. Satpathy is the Founder President of the C.B. Satpathy Cultural Foundation.
Under his patronage, every year on the Vasant Panchami day, a grand cultural function ‘Vasant Utsav’ is organized at the Sai Ka Angan in Gurgaon. Leading exponents of Dance and Music, Padmashree Birju Maharaj (Kathak), Padma Vibhushan Ustad Sabri Khan, Geeta Mahalik (Odissi Dance), Pundit Suresh Wadkar (Classical Songs), Ajit Karkare (Devotional Classical songs) have performed on this cultural occasion and have been honoured by Dr. Satpathy.

Dr. Satpathy has enriched the spiritual literature of India through books, articles written in various magazines and his speeches rendered on different occasion at different parts of the globe. His book "Gopyaru Agopya" (Means from the Unknown to the Known). Written in Odia language, this treatise deals with Hindu Cosmology and Cosmogeny, Vedanta, Sankhya, Purana, Brahman and Upanishad etc in the light of modern science.
